Maval is towards the west of Pune District. It receives heavy rainfall. This is the hilly area of Pune, with one of the biggest range of mountains in Maharashtra i.e. Sahyadri Mountain. The Hill Stations like Lonavala and Khandala are in Maval where tourists are mostly attracted in the rainy season. Most of the area is covered with Forest. Sag, Teak, Oak, Mango, are the trees found in the forest. Rabbit, Deer, Wolf, Fox, Tiger and Leopards are the wild animals found in the forest of this area. Peacock, Bulbul, Parrot are some of the birds which you can see here. Rice is commonly grown. There is a Glass factory in Talegaon.
